    SPDE: Solar Plasma Diagnostic Experiment

    The physics of the Solar corona is studied through the use of high resolution soft x-ray spectroscopy and high resolution ultraviolet imagery. The investigation includes the development and application of a flight instrument, first flown in May, 1992 on NASA sounding rocket 36.048. A second flight, NASA founding rocket 36.123, took place on 25 April 1994. Both flights were successful in recording new observations relevant to the investigation. The effort in this contract covers completion of the modifications to the existing rocket payload, its reflight, and the preliminary day reduction and analysis. Experience gained from flight 36.048 led us to plan several payload design modifications. These were made to improve the sensitivity balance between the UV and EUV spectrographs, to improve the scattered light rejection in the spectrographs, to protect the visible light rejection filter for the Normal Incidence X-ray Imager instrument (NIXI), and to prepare one new multilayer mirror coating to the NIXI. We also investigated the addition of a brassboard CCD camera to the payload to test it as a possible replacement for the Eastman type 101-07 film used by the SPDE instruments. This camera was included in the experimeter's data package for the Project Initiation Conference for the flight of NASA Mission 36.123, held in January, 1994, but for programmatic reasons was deleted from the final payload configuration. The payload was shipped to the White Sands Missile Range on schedule in early April. The launch and successful recovery took place on 25 April, in coordination with the Yohkoh satellite and a supporting ground-based observing campaign

    SPARTAN high resolution solar studies

    This report summarizes the work performed on Contract NAS5-29739, a sub-orbital research program directed toward the study of the geometry of and physical conditions in matter found in the upper layers of the solar atmosphere. The report describes a new sounding rocket payload developed under the contract, presents a guide to the contents of semiannual reports submitted during the contract, discusses the results of the first flight of the payload and the progress on scientific analysis. A bibliography of papers and publications is included

    Tunable UV Filters

    This report describes an investigation intended to determine the practical short wavelength limit for Fabry-Perot etalons operating in the far ultraviolet. This portion of the investigation includes a design study of multilayer dielectric reflector coatings that would be required by such an etalon. Results of the study indicate that etalons may be made to operate at wavelengths as short as 121 nm

    Prevalence and Correlates of Vitamin D Status in African American Men

    Background: Few studies have examined vitamin D insufficiency in African American men although they are at very high risk. We examined the prevalence and correlates of vitamin D insufficiency among African American men in Philadelphia. Methods: Participants in this cross-sectional analysis were 194 African American men in the Philadelphia region who were enrolled in a risk assessment program for prostate cancer from 10/ 96–10/07. All participants completed diet and health history questionnaires and provided plasma samples, which were assessed for 25-hydroxyvitamin D (25(OH)D) concentrations. We used linear regression models to examine associations with 25(OH)D concentrations and logistic regression to estimate odds ratios (OR) for having 25(OH)D ≥ 15 ng/mL. Results: Mean 25(OH)D was 13.7 ng/mL, and 61% of men were classified as having vitamin D insufficiency (25(OH)D /mL). Even among men with vitamin D intake ≥ 400 IU/day, 55% had 25(OH)D concentrations /mL. In multivariate models, 25(OH)D concentrations were significantly associated with supplemental vitamin D intake (OR 4.3, 95% confidence interval (CI) 1.5, 12.4) for \u3e400 vs. 0 IU/day), milk consumption (OR 5.9, 95% CI 2.2, 16.0 for ≥ 3.5 vs. week), and blood collection in the summer. Additionally, 25(OH)D concentrations increased with more recreational physical activity (OR 1.3, 95% CI 1.1, 1.6 per hour). A significant inverse association of body mass index with 25(OH)D concentrations in bivariate analyses was attenuated with adjustment for season of blood collection. Conclusion: The problem of low vitamin D status in African American men may be more severe than previously reported. Future efforts to increase vitamin D recommendations and intake, such as through supplementation, are warranted to improve vitamin D status in this particularly vulnerable population

    Dairy Intake and 1,25-dihydroxyvitamin D Levels in Men at High Risk for Prostate Cancer

    Objective Dairy food intake has been associated with prostate cancer in previous work, but the mechanism by which this occurs is unknown. Dairy calcium may suppress circulating levels of potentially cancer-protective 1,25-hydroxyvitamin D (1,25(OH)2D). We examined the associations of dairy, milk, calcium, and vitamin D intake with plasma 1,25(OH)2D levels among 296 men (194 black, 102 non-black) enrolled in a high risk program for prostate cancer from 10/96 to 10/07. Methods All participants completed diet and health history questionnaires and provided plasma samples, which were assessed for levels of 25-hydroxyvitamin D and 1,25(OH)2D. We used multivariate linear regression to examine associations with 1,25(OH)2D. Results After adjustment for age, race, energy intake, BMI, and alcohol intake, we observed no associations for any of our variables of interest with 1,25(OH)2D, or any meaningful differences in estimates by race or vitamin D status. Conclusion Our findings, in a sample including a large proportion of black participants, do not confirm previous findings showing an inverse association between calcium intake and 1,25(OH)2D levels. As such, they suggest that future work should explore other mechanisms by which dairy foods and calcium might increase prostate cancer risk
